    panni
    Just be careful with the maximum number of open trades that a trading account can support.
    As far as I know, the demo IC markets accounts supports up to 200 open orders.
    If you open too many graphs with EAs in the same account, this 200 orders limit will be achieved very quickly.

    how to solve the 200 order limit?
     
  16. HAL 9000

    HAL 9000 Member Credit Hunter

    Equity
    Credit
    Ref Point
    You have to adequately dimension the number of graphs/EAs and its respective configurations in order to have a scenario in which the total number of active trades do not exceed the total of 2oo orders.

    The other alternative is to use "Unlimited" trading accounts.
